About this home
AKRA by Curated Properties offers a peaceful urban retreat in the heart of vibrant Yonge & Eglinton, featuring interiors by renowned Chapi Chapo Design and thoughtfully curated common spaces.This spacious 2-bedroom, 2-bath residence showcases hardwood flooring throughout and a well-designed layout that balances comfort and functionality. Enjoy seamless indoor-outdoor living with an expansive 268 sq. ft. east-facing terrace, perfect for morning coffee, entertaining, or relaxing in your own private outdoor oasis.The sleek kitchen is equipped with full-size Fulgor built-in appliances, quartz countertops, designer hardware, concealed hinges, and soft-close cabinetry. Both bedrooms feature hardwood floors, windows, and closet space, while the primary bedroom offers a private 3-piece ensuite bath. A refined home in one of midtown Toronto's most desirable communities. Steps to the TTC and the upcoming LRT, with easy highway access, and surrounded by shops, restaurants, and everyday conveniences right at your doorstep.

Mortgage stress test
Lenders qualify you at the greater of your rate plus 2% or 5.25%. You do not pay this rate. It just shows you could still handle payments if rates rose, so aim to stay comfortable at this higher number.
